Ministry Projects : Bhojpuri Orality Radio Program (India)

According to Bob Creson, president of Wycliffe Bible Translators USA, “the majority of the remaining unreached peoples of the earth cannot read or write, so the Word of God will be most effectively communicated to them through oral means and storytelling.”
That description fits the Bhojpuri people of India perfectly. With most of the 33 million Bhojpuri people preferring to learn through the spoken Word, and less than one percent of them Christian, there is a great opportunity to tell the Bhojpuri people about Jesus by radio. TWR-India seeks to broadcast a 15-minute orality program over shortwave and proclaim God’s Word through the medium Bhojpuri speakers most prefer. Along with broadcasting, we will also conduct follow-up with listeners in a systematic manner.
